How to Program a Car Key

Modern cars have more than a key to start the engine. They also include a remote to lock and unlock doors. Key fobs need to be programmed to work.

It is possible to program some car keys by the owner, however it is best to consult an expert. This will avoid any damage to the computer system of the vehicle and ensure that the key functions correctly.

How do you program the key

The majority of cars had basic key systems prior to the turn of the 21st century. Keys were made from metal and incorporated grooves to correspond with the internal parts in the ignition cylinder. However, as time progressed and technology advanced and improved, automobile manufacturers began blending physical and electronic protocols to prevent theft. Key systems also known as transponder keys or chips keys are designed to make it more difficult for thieves to open the vehicle.

The key chips contain a unique serial code which transmits a signal to the receiver inside your car. The signal is then compared to a code in the computer of the car when it is received. If the codes are compatible, then your car will start. If not, it will not start at all. This is one of the main reasons why you should always keep a spare key in your vehicle, particularly when you use a transponder-based system.

If you want to learn how to program keys, you'll require some special equipment. You'll also require an uncut key for your particular model and make. They can be purchased from an auto dealership or from a locksmith, but you must make sure that they are the correct ones. If you use a key from another model, it will not function.

To begin the process, insert the new key into the ignition and switch it to the "on" position. It is necessary to leave the new key in this position for about 10 minutes and 30 second. When the time has passed you can take off the key and check whether the security light on your dashboard went out. If it didn't, you'll need to repeat the process for a third time.

Keep in mind that this method can only work with GM vehicles however it isn't foolproof. If you're looking for a more secure and reliable solution, then you should consult a professional locksmith or the dealer to get your vehicle programmed with chips. They will have the tools and equipment to access your car's onboard diagnostics port and make the switch.

Transponder Keys

Transponder keys are also referred as chip keys. They have embedded microchips in the head of the keys. When the key is inserted into the ignition lock barrel and turned into the ON position the antenna ring emits a burst of electromagnetic energy through the transponder chip. The chip absorbs the energy and then transmits a radio frequency signal which contains an identification number. This code is in line with the unique serial numbers that are stored in the computer system of the car. This stops unauthorized attempts to begin the car as only the correct keys will be able.

The technology is believed to be more secure than the traditional car key since it makes it more difficult for a criminal to "hot wire" the vehicle and start it. It's not foolproof, and thieves have found ways of tricking and defeating the system. So even cars with transponder keys aren't immune to theft.

Remotes

If your car keys aren't working it could be necessary to change the programming. It's a straightforward process for most modern cars which use keyfobs. Some models are more complex and require a special programming device, which is normally available at the dealer or from auto locksmiths.

Fortunately, most modern car manufacturers have made their key systems more secure in order to prevent theft of vehicles. The key system is designed in a way to prevent hot-wiring, which is using a key from a different vehicle to start your car's engine. Therefore, you'll need to have at minimum two working key fobs for your vehicle in order to make the process work. This is just one of the reasons why it's best to have at least one spare key in your possession.

Key fobs are equipped with electronic chips inside them which communicate with the car's receiver via radio signals. The computer examines the key's code with the database. If the codes match the car will begin. If not, the vehicle will not start or fail to start. The majority of these electronic keys can be programmed and replaced by an expert locksmith or auto dealer with the proper equipment.

The process should be relatively simple if you are able to find a low-cost key programmer on the internet or in an auto parts store. You'll have to follow a set-up that includes inserting the ignition key and turning it on without actually starting the vehicle, then turning off the key. You will need to repeat the steps a specific number of times within the timeframe you specify to get your vehicle into programming mode. The door locks will turn on and off or chime.

Some modern vehicles are programmable with a tool connected to the onboard diagnosis port or EEPROM programming. These tools are expensive and are therefore not affordable for the majority of car owners.
